The Design of Electrolyte and Non Electrolyte Solution Teaching Materials With Multi Representation

Abstract: The limited resources for learning chemistry and the lack of application of multiple representations in schools are a problem for students in understanding chemistry at the molecular level. This study aims to obtain a multi-representation-oriented teaching material design that is feasible to use. Development  of teaching materials using the 4D Thiagarajan et al, this is because this model is specifically for book development.
